Samsung Galaxy A5 (2017)

Neatly balancing performance and price, the A5 has plenty to like - but there are strong rivals nipping at its heels

Great build quality; Punchy AMOLED screen; Good battery life; Decent cameras

Video could be a little sharper; Some better-specced competition; Audio is disappointing
